Chandraula - Gabhana, Aligarh
Chandraula is a village situated in the Gabhana tehsil of Aligarh district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 14 km from the tehsil headquarters in Gabhana and around 15 km from the district headquarters in Aligarh. Chandraula village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Chandraula is 121983. The village covers a total geographical area of 164.8 hectares and falls under the 202141 pincode. Aligarh is the nearest town, located about 15 km away.
Chandraula village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Barauli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Aligarh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Chandraula
As per Census 2011, Chandraula village has a total population of 1,168 people, consisting of 611 males and 557 females. The village has 167 households and a sex ratio of 911 females per 1,000 males. There are 181 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 804 literate and 364 illiterate residents. Additionally, 298 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Chandraula are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,168 | 611 | 557 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 181 | 96 | 85 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 298 | 148 | 150 |
| Literate Population | 804 | 472 | 332 |
| Illiterate Population | 364 | 139 | 225 |

Transport and Connectivity of Chandraula
Chandraula is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 1-2 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Kulwa, while the nearest airport is Agra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 76.2 km.
